Chef Dharshan Munidasa's restaurant Ministry of Crab has put Sri Lanka on the map as a global food destination.
Colombo (CNN) — Crabs caught in Sri Lankan waters are so prized in Singapore's fine dining establishments that a single one can sell for hundreds of dollars. But there was one place where these crabs weren't the hottest dish on the menu -- Sri Lanka. That's when chef Dharshan Munidasa, who grew up in Colombo, began thinking about how he could return one of Sri Lanka's most iconic exports back to the people who made it famous.
